About Saint Mary's

Saint Mary's, characterized by its charming coastal vibe, is a captivating neighborhood in Long Beach. The area features beautiful beaches, vibrant parks, and a variety of local eateries and shops, enticing residents and visitors alike. Families benefit from quality schools and community events that foster a close-knit atmosphere. Recreational opportunities abound, with waterfront activities and outdoor spaces for leisure. Commuters appreciate convenient access to public transportation and major highways, making it easy to explore the greater Los Angeles area.

What is the weather of Saint Mary's, Long Beach, CA?

Saint Mary's in Long Beach enjoys a mild Mediterranean climate characterized by warm, dry summers and cool, moist winters. Average summer temperatures range from the mid-70s to low 80s °F, while winter temperatures typically hover between the mid-40s to mid-60s °F. Coastal breezes help moderate temperatures year-round.
